diff --git a/.isort.cfg b/.isort.cfg index 925b940cd..109f5c21e 100644 --- a/.isort.cfg +++ b/.isort.cfg @@ -1,4 +1,5 @@ [settings] +py_version=39 known_first_party=anki,aqt,tests profile=black extend_skip=qt/bundle diff --git a/.ruff.toml b/.ruff.toml new file mode 100644 index 000000000..498ecbdac --- /dev/null +++ b/.ruff.toml @@ -0,0 +1,2 @@ +target-version = "py39" +extend-exclude = ["qt/bundle"] diff --git a/pyproject.toml b/pyproject.toml new file mode 100644 index 000000000..56f5c4aeb --- /dev/null +++ b/pyproject.toml @@ -0,0 +1,3 @@ +[tool.black] +target-version = ["py39", "py310", "py311", "py312"] +extend-exclude = "qt/bundle" diff --git a/qt/.isort.cfg b/qt/.isort.cfg index 6559fce4f..aa01f87c7 100644 --- a/qt/.isort.cfg +++ b/qt/.isort.cfg @@ -1,4 +1,5 @@ [settings] +py_version=39 profile=black known_first_party=anki,aqt extend_skip=aqt/forms,hooks_gen.py